Can You Install Tile On A Garage Floor?
Installing tile on a garage floor offers a durable, aesthetically pleasing, and easy-to-clean surface. However, the unique conditions of a garage environment require careful consideration and preparation before undertaking such a project. This article explores the feasibility and process of installing tile in a garage.
Key Considerations for Garage Floor Tiling
Several factors influence the success of a garage floor tiling project:
- Moisture: Garages are susceptible to moisture from rain, snow, and ground seepage. Proper moisture mitigation is crucial to prevent tile and grout failure.
- Temperature Fluctuations: Garages experience significant temperature swings, which can cause expansion and contraction of the substrate and tile, leading to cracking. Choosing the right materials and installation methods is essential to address this issue.
- Weight Bearing Capacity: The garage floor must be able to support the weight of the tiles, grout, and any vehicles or heavy equipment stored in the garage.
- Surface Preparation: A properly prepared surface is key for successful tile adhesion. This includes cleaning, leveling, and potentially applying a suitable primer.
Assessing the Garage Floor
Before beginning the project, a thorough assessment of the garage floor is necessary. This includes checking for:
- Cracks: Existing cracks should be repaired before tiling to prevent them from transferring to the tile surface.
- Slope: Proper drainage is essential to prevent water accumulation. The floor should have a slight slope towards the garage door.
- Moisture Levels: A moisture meter can be used to determine the moisture content of the concrete slab. High moisture levels need to be addressed before tiling.
Choosing the Right Tile
Selecting the appropriate tile for a garage floor is critical for the project's longevity. Certain tile types are better suited for this environment than others.
- Porcelain Tile: A dense, non-porous material that offers excellent water resistance and durability, making it a popular choice for garage floors.
- Ceramic Tile: Can be used but should have a low water absorption rate and be rated for heavy traffic.
- Slip Resistance: Choosing a tile with a textured surface will improve traction and safety.
- Freeze-Thaw Resistance: For garages in colder climates, selecting a freeze-thaw resistant tile is vital to prevent damage during winter months.
Preparing the Garage Floor
Proper surface preparation is crucial for successful tile adhesion and long-term durability.
- Cleaning: Thoroughly clean the garage floor to remove dirt, grease, oil stains, and any existing coatings. A degreaser may be necessary.
- Repairing Cracks: Repair any cracks or imperfections in the concrete slab using a suitable concrete patching compound.
- Leveling: Ensure the floor is level using a self-leveling compound if necessary. This creates a smooth and even surface for tile installation.
- Priming: Applying a primer specifically designed for concrete will improve the bond between the thin-set mortar and the concrete substrate.
Installing the Tile
The tile installation process requires precision and attention to detail.
- Layout: Plan the tile layout carefully to minimize cuts and ensure a professional finish.
- Thin-Set Mortar: Use a high-quality, polymer-modified thin-set mortar suitable for exterior applications and heavy traffic.
- Trowel Size: Select the appropriate trowel size based on the tile size and manufacturer's recommendations.
- Spacers: Use tile spacers to maintain consistent grout lines.
Grouting and Sealing
Grouting and sealing are essential steps to complete the tile installation.
- Grout Selection: Choose a high-quality, sanded grout specifically designed for use in garages or exterior applications. Epoxy grout offers superior stain and chemical resistance.
- Grout Application: Apply the grout according to the manufacturer's instructions, ensuring complete filling of the grout lines.
- Sealing: After the grout has cured, apply a sealer to protect the grout from stains and moisture penetration.
Expansion Joints
Incorporating expansion joints is crucial to accommodate the movement of the concrete slab due to temperature fluctuations.
- Placement: Expansion joints should be placed around the perimeter of the garage and at intervals across the floor, typically every 8 to 12 feet.
- Material: Use a flexible sealant designed for expansion joints to fill the gaps.
Maintenance
Proper maintenance will prolong the life of the tiled garage floor.
- Regular Cleaning: Sweep or vacuum the floor regularly to remove dirt and debris.
- Spill Cleanup: Clean up spills promptly to prevent staining.
- Resealing: Reseal the grout periodically to maintain its protective properties.
